Manufactured 1867. This is a London proofed Colt with the American New York barrel address, serial numbered in the standard American series. Every cylinder bears a British proof mark, as does the left side of the barrel. Has all matching serial numbers to include wedge and loading lever, with the exception of the cylinder which is stamped "2130". "L" stamped under serial number on frame, barrel, grip strap and trigger. Features blued steel backstrap and trigger guard, retaining 20% blue. 25% original factory blue turning plum on barrel. Traces of case colors on hammer and lever. Frame is patterned out. Original nipples. Excellent varnished one piece walnut grips. Indexes and locks up perfectly. Near mint roll-engraved stagecoach cylinder scene. Strong, clean rifling. Comes in an oak case with instructions in lid, period wood handled cleaning rod, Dixon marked copper bag flask, Colt marked two cavity bullet mold, large cap tin. Bone handled compartment door. Excellent all original condition.
